Understanding Growth and Its Influencing Factors
Growth, especially during adolescence, is a complex process influenced by:
-
Genetics: Determines potential height range.
-
Nutrition: Essential for bone development and overall growth.
-
Physical Activity: Stimulates growth hormones.
-
Sleep: Growth hormone secretion peaks during deep sleep.
-
Hormonal Balance: Crucial for regulating growth spurts.
Disruptions in any of these areas can impede optimal growth. Ayurveda emphasizes balancing these factors to support natural development.

Dietary Recommendations for Optimal Growth
A balanced diet is paramount for growth. Incorporate:
-
Proteins: Essential for tissue building. Sources include legumes, dairy, and lean meats.
-
Calcium: Vital for bone health. Found in dairy products, leafy greens, and fortified foods.
-
Vitamin D: Facilitates calcium absorption. Obtained from sunlight exposure and foods like fish and eggs.
-
Zinc and Magnesium: Support bone growth. Present in nuts, seeds, and whole grains.
Avoid processed foods, excessive sugar, and caffeine, as they can hinder nutrient absorption.

2. Adequate Sleep
Aim for 8-10 hours of quality sleep nightly. Growth hormone secretion peaks during deep sleep, facilitating growth.
3. Posture Awareness
Maintain an upright posture to prevent spinal compression. Regular stretching and ergonomic practices can aid in posture correction.
